       Dec.16 / 2012
       -Working on Community Info Center.
       --- Quote ---
       > The CIC will be the first location that new players receive as
       a waypoint. Although it is not mandatory to visit, it will
       provide the player with almost all general information and help
       available for navigation and feature usages. Upon typing /help,
       the CIC will optionally be re-enabled as your waypoint.
       >
       > May also be used as a polling station for elections.
       >
       --- End Quote ---
       -Added 'Enterable Markers'
       --- Quote ---
       > Alongside the 'Action Keys' setup, Enterable Markers will
       replace the traditional Red Markers or Pickup style of figuring
       out which buildings are enterable and which are not.
       >
       > Simply put, green house icons are placed beside all doors in
       the game which are enterable. Approach the door, and press the
       cooresponding Action Key to enter.
       --- End Quote ---
       -Re-implemented Dynamic Vehicles
       --- Quote ---
       >
       > Previously created in another script of mine, the Dynamic
       Vehicle system allows for the easy, in-game creation of vehicle
       spawns. These vehicle spawns will activate once the server is
       restarted, and depending on the category of vehicle which you
       have assigned the spawn, a random vehicle of said category, with
       a random color and license plate will be spawned. Not only does
       this mean that vehicle spawns will be changed upon each server
       restart, but further included in the script, is it's ability to
       change vehicle ID's upon Vehicle Respawn! Don't ever expect to
       find the same vehicle in the same spot you did before in a time
       of need  ::)
       --- End Quote ---

       Dec.17-18 / 2012
       -Working on Vehicle Theft System.
       --- Quote ---
       > Being a huge part of the 'Grand Theft Auto' franchise, I aim
       to keep it simple and possible, though not completely
       unrealistic.
       > As it stands, every world-generated vehicle (excludes personal
       and org cars) has a 50% chance of being spawned Locked.
       > In the case that you come across a locked car and wish to
       steal it, your character will smash the glass (working on that)
       and unlock the vehicle.
       > Depending on what type of vehicle is stolen, determines the %
       chance that the alarm is triggered.
       > -Poor Cars: 60%.
       > -Regular Cars: 70%.
       > -Expensive Cars: 80%.
       >
       > Hot wiring under development.
       --- End Quote ---
       -Vehicle Theft System: Part 1 - Finished.
       --- Quote ---
       >
       > A follow-up of what was posted earlier, I had to re-write a
       'native' SAMP function just to get this to work. Well worth the
       experience though.
       >
       > Upon finding a locked vehicle, Pressing 'F' (enter vehicle)
       will prompt the animation of your character struggling to open
       the door. Once done, a new 'Action Key' (see previous page) will
       trigger, and tell you to 'Push 'G''. So, push 'G'. Your
       character will now re-approach the vehicle, and smash the window
       (punches the window, couldn't find a glass breaking sound ID, so
       I just used the default 'Hit-car' sound), unlocking it.
       >
       > You may now enter the vehicle with ease. Currently working on
       getting the alarms to activate, though this has already been
       scripted once before and will be done shortly.
       --- End Quote ---

       Dec. 20 / 2012
       -Vehicle Theft System Completed.
       --- Quote ---
       > Alarms, Locks and Hotwiring are not completely working to
       their fullest!
       > As it stands:
       >
       > Upon finding a vehicle:
       > -66% chance that the vehicle will be locked.
       > If Locked:
       > -Pressing 'F' will show the player via animation that the
       vehicle is locked. It will then present the player with an
       'ActionKey' alert, telling them to 'Push G'.
       > -Pressing 'G' will smash out the vehicles window, and forcibly
       unlock it.
       > If Unlocked:
       > -Press F to enter, as regular.
       >
       > Upon forcing an unlock:
       > If vehicle is classified as 'Low Security':
       > -50% chance that alarm will immediately activate.
       > If vehicle is classified as 'Reg. Security':
       > -60% chance that alarm will immediately activate.
       > If vehicle is classified as 'High Security':
       > -70% chance that alarm will immediately activate.
       >
       > Upon being seated in vehicle:
       > -'ActionKey' message will be prompted, messaging the player to
       'Push 2'. This will begin the hotwiring of the vehicle.
       >
       > Upon hotwiring:
       > If vehicle is classified as 'Low Security':
       > -60% chance of failure.
       > If vehicle is classified as 'Reg. Security':
       > -70% chance of failure.
       > If vehicle is classified as 'High Security':
       > -80% chance of failure.
       >
       > Upon successful hotwire:
       > -Vehicle starts as normal, and hotwiring will not be required
       again until vehicle is respawned.
       >
       > Upon failed hotwire:
       > -Hotwiring failure chance of the vehicle is now boosted up to
       90%. Police will have plenty of time to respond and nab the
       would-be car theif  ;)
       >
       --- End Quote ---
       With the way it is currently setup, it leaves room for future
       player character upgrades such as advanced alarms for vehicles,
       and also tools for thieves to have better chances of successful
       thefts.
       For players just looking to find a quick transport, they will
       either encounter an untouched, fair-chanced vehicle for
       hotwiring, a tampered-with and previously failed hotwire attempt
       which will make obtaining the vehicle much harder, or a
       likely-smashed / well used previously stolen vehicle which will
       be able to start and run with ease!
       Still to do:
       -Add police warnings upon alarm activation's; once police system
       is integrated.
       -Create and add textdraws for hotwiring.

       Dec.22 / 2012
       -Reworked Vehicle Theft System.
       --- Quote ---
       > Found several inefficiencies and bugs in the script; a major
       portion of the script was redone to fix all errors.
       > -'Current Status' textdraw added; Displays messages for:
       Hotwiring.., Failed, Success, Engine On, Engine Off, Doors
       Locked, Doors Unlocked.
       >
       --- End Quote ---
       -Created 'Action Lists'
       --- Quote ---
       >
       > -Push 'Y' on the keyboard to change your current Chatting
       mode. Works in / out of vehicles; allows the player to type
       freely in Whisper, Local chat, Global chat and more without
       using the text commands.
       > -Push 'N' on the keyboard to change your current Vehicle
       Action mode. Disables when out of vehicles; allows the player to
       cycle through available vehicle options, such as: 'Lock / Unlock
       doors', 'Engine On / Off', ect.
       >
       > -Push '2' Submission to activate current action.
       >
       > I am aware that this may not be the most efficient means of
       changing your current actions, though SAMP only allows the use
       of a very limited range of Keys; and most of the available ones
       also initiate default SA functions (Jump, Horn, ect). Y and N
       where the only ones available to do this. Text commands for
       every action in the server will also be added for oldschool
       players to use.
       --- End Quote ---
